An extended five bedroom, three bathroom, two reception room semi-detached house with off-street parking for several vehicles, a garage and a South-East facing rear garden. The property measures approximately 1,609 sqft with further potential to be extended (subject to planning permission). Highly-sought after and Outstanding schools are located close by.

Whitings Hill Primary School (0.1 miles away) & Queen Elizabeth's Boys Secondary School (0.7 miles away) are both rated as Outstanding by OFSTED.
High Barnet Underground Station and Barnet High Street is just over 1 mile away.

Barnet Area Guide

Barnet is a welcoming, quiet and relatively affordable area, which makes it popular with family buyers, as well as young professionals who are looking to escape from the bustle of central London. The town of Barnet, which gives its name to the borough, lies to the north of London in Hertfordshire.
